Microstructure and thermal shock performance of Y2Hf2O7 coating deposited on SiC coated C/C composite
Abstract
Y2Hf2O7 coating was prepared by SAPS on the surface of SiC coated C/C composites with distinct spraying power. The effect of spraying power on the microstructure, phase composition and bonding force was investigated. Meanwhile, thermal shock test has been conducted to evaluate the performance of the coating in extreme environments. Results show that Y2Hf2O7 coating prepared under 50 kW possesses optimal microstructure and combination state. The...
